"Ryan Brook, an associate professor at the University of Saskatchewan’s College of Agriculture and Bioresources considers any pig outside of a fence wild.
He says wild pigs can ravage ecosystems by tearing up the ground and eating everything from frogs to species at risk and ground-nesting birds, along with their eggs.
"It’s easy to think in the context of Vancouver Island to say, 'Well this is just a one-off thing but we’ve seen exactly this happen a thousand time across Canada and many thousands of times around the world and it never ends well," said Brook.
"You really need to get on this immediately before it gets out of hand, which it can do exceedingly fast," he added.
"I would recommend trapping them with a large panel-type trap and those can be very effective.""
